Detecting Circular Type References in GraphQL Schemas
ZAP can now detect cycles in GraphQL schemas that could lead to denial of service attacks.

ZAP 2.17.0 is now available!
It includes performance improvements, a significant reduction in “duplicate” alerts reported, and new Insights which give you key information about scans.
